#bb4c4a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bb4c4a is composed of 73.3% red, 29.8% green and 29%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 59.4% magenta, 60.4%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 1.1 degrees, a saturation of 45.4% and a lightness of 51.2%. #bb4c4a color hex could be obtained by blending #ff9894 with #770000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

Shades and Tints of #bb4c4a

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040202 is the darkest color, while #fbf5f5 is the lightest one.

Tones of #bb4c4a

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8b7a7a is the less saturated color, while #fe0b07 is the most saturated one.
